Overcoming payment blocks at US stores
Many US-based retailers, including Sephora and the official Summer Fridays webstore, have strict payment security protocols. These stores frequently block international credit cards or cancel orders that use a known package forwarding address. This is a common issue for Australian shoppers attempting to buy US exclusives. If your order is repeatedly cancelled, the BuyForMe service is the solution to this problem.
The BuyForMe proxy shopping process involves a dedicated team in the US purchasing the item on your behalf. They use a US domestic credit card and a residential billing address, which bypasses the filters that typically flag international transactions. Australian customs and GST for imported cosmetics
The Australian government requires Goods and Services Tax (GST) to be paid on most imported goods. For items valued under $1,000 AUD, the 10% GST is often collected at the point of sale or by the freight forwarder. When you ship to Australia, ensure that you have declared the correct value of the goods to avoid delays in customs clearance. Cosmetics are generally allowed into Australia, but you should always check the latest prohibited items list to ensure no new restrictions have been placed on specific ingredients or aerosol components.
The Iced Matcha Lip Butter Balm is a standard cream-based cosmetic and does not fall under restricted categories. However, if you are also purchasing perfumes or nail polishes in the same shipment, these are classified as dangerous goods due to their flammability. Shipping these requires special handling and may incur additional fees. Lip balms do not have this requirement, making them easy to import.
